#ifndef __included_wg_messages_h__
#define __included_wg_messages_h__
#include <stdint.h>
#include <wireguard/wireguard_noise.h>
#include <wireguard/wireguard_cookie.h>
#define WG_TICK 0.01 /**< WG tick period (s) */
#define WHZ (u32) (1/WG_TICK) /**< WG tick frequency */
#define NOISE_KEY_LEN_BASE64 ((((NOISE_PUBLIC_KEY_LEN) + 2) / 3) * 4 + 1)
#define noise_encrypted_len(plain_len) ((plain_len) + NOISE_AUTHTAG_LEN)
enum limits
{
REKEY_TIMEOUT = 5,
REKEY_TIMEOUT_JITTER = WHZ / 3,
KEEPALIVE_TIMEOUT = 10,
MAX_TIMER_HANDSHAKES = 90 / REKEY_TIMEOUT,
MAX_PEERS = 1U << 20
};
#define foreach_wg_message_type \
_(INVALID, "Invalid") \
_(HANDSHAKE_INITIATION, "Handshake initiation") \
_(HANDSHAKE_RESPONSE, "Handshake response") \
_(HANDSHAKE_COOKIE, "Handshake cookie") \
_(DATA, "Data") \
typedef enum message_type
{
#define _(v,s) MESSAGE_##v,
foreach_wg_message_type
#undef _
} message_type_t;
typedef struct message_header
{
message_type_t type;
} message_header_t;
typedef struct message_handshake_initiation
{
message_header_t header;
u32 sender_index;
u8 unencrypted_ephemeral[NOISE_PUBLIC_KEY_LEN];
u8 encrypted_static[noise_encrypted_len (NOISE_PUBLIC_KEY_LEN)];
u8 encrypted_timestamp[noise_encrypted_len (NOISE_TIMESTAMP_LEN)];
message_macs_t macs;
} message_handshake_initiation_t;
typedef struct message_handshake_response
{
message_header_t header;
u32 sender_index;
u32 receiver_index;
u8 unencrypted_ephemeral[NOISE_PUBLIC_KEY_LEN];
u8 encrypted_nothing[noise_encrypted_len (0)];
message_macs_t macs;
} message_handshake_response_t;
typedef struct message_handshake_cookie
{
message_header_t header;
u32 receiver_index;
u8 nonce[COOKIE_NONCE_SIZE];
u8 encrypted_cookie[noise_encrypted_len (COOKIE_MAC_SIZE)];
} message_handshake_cookie_t;
typedef struct message_data
{
message_header_t header;
u32 receiver_index;
u64 counter;
u8 encrypted_data[];
} message_data_t;
#define message_data_len(plain_len) \
(noise_encrypted_len(plain_len) + sizeof(message_data_t))
#endif /* __included_wg_messages_h__ */
